Rule 4: How Far In Advance Time-Off Requests Need To Be Made A minimum of two weeks lead time is a good starting point for most businesses, although you can change that to fit your particular needs. You could also set a date each month after which requests will not be accepted.

Typically, an employer cannot require an employee to show proof of illness for taking PTO, since an employee doesn't have to be sick to use these vacation days. In general, the law allows employers to ask about the details of sick leave, such as the nature of the illness and when the employee expects to return to work.
You may consider implementing rules for how much time an employee can ask off per pay period, as well as how often they can make such requests. For instance, your rule might be that employees are allowed to request up to 20 days off per year, but they may not submit more than two time-off requests per month.
Walmart's paid-time-off policy is getting a major overhaul. Under the new system, employees will get six days of “protected PTO" for emergencies and illnesses every year, according to CNN. Every six months, employees will also accrue a pool of five days to use for unexpected absences.
